Donald Burl Kelley, age 91, of Grantsville, WV, died peacefully in his sleep Friday, October 28th at Marietta Memorial Hospital after a brief illness.
He was born August 28, 1925, near Grantsville in the community of White Pine. He was the son of Francis and Mary Della (Grimm) Kelley. He was the youngest of 8 brothers and sisters including Virgil, Carolina (Barr), Gladys (Whipkey), Blenden, Genevieve (Ward), and Geraldine Kelley, who all preceded him in death. His sister, Jean (Yoak) Miller survives him.
Don is also survived by his beloved wife of 66 years, Willa Lea Kelley. They have two children, Kathy (Lyle) Kerby of Grantsville, and Ron (Nancy) Kelley of Mocksville, NC. Don has 4 grandchildren and 10 great-grandchildren who all lovingly called him “Pa.” He is also survived by many nieces and nephews.
After high school, he served in the US Army in World War II under General Patton’s 3rd Battalion and saw combat at the Battle of the Bulge. Don graduated from Mountain State Business College and pursued a life-long career in banking at the Calhoun County Bank in Grantsville.
One of the highlights of his life was his recent experience with the Honor Flight Organization. He was able to travel with other veterans to Washington D.C., to visit the memorials and be honored for his service to his country. Don loved gardening and was especially successful at growing blueberries. The Calhoun County Senior Center and its employees also held a special place in his heart. He was a long-time member of the Church of God, and he was extremely proud of his family.
